Bank died of cancer on April 13, 2013, in Rancho Mirage, California, one day after his 71st birthday. Frank Bank (April 12, 1942 April 13, 2013) was an American actor, particularly known for his role as Clarence "Lumpy" Rutherford on the 19571963 situation comedy television series Leave It to Beaver.
